Product details

Overview

ISL78214ARZ-T from Renesas Electronics (formerly Intersil) is a monolithic synchronous buck regulator delivering up to 4A continuous output current from a 2.8V–5.5V input, featuring 1MHz PWM switching, 97% peak efficiency, 2% output voltage accuracy over temperature/load/line, and AEC-Q100 qualification for automotive power rails.

Technical Context

The ISL78214ARZ-T employs current-mode PWM control with internal slope compensation and a 200mV/A current-sense gain, enabling fast transient response and stable loop dynamics across 0–4A load range. Its dual-mode operation-selectable forced PWM or PFM via the SYNCH pin-supports low-noise operation or ultra-low quiescent current (35µA in PFM).

It integrates matched P-Channel and N-Channel MOSFETs (50mΩ typical RDS(on) each at VIN=5V), supports external clock synchronization up to 4MHz with 140ns minimum on-time constraint, and delivers 100% duty cycle for <400mV dropout at 4A-critical for battery-powered automotive systems operating near end-of-discharge.

Key Specifications

Parameter Value and Actual Design Meaning
Input Voltage Range2.8V to 5.5V - supports wide automotive battery range including cold-crank (≥2.8V) and post-ignition (≤5.5V)
Output CurrentUp to 4A continuous - sufficient for powering microcontrollers, FPGAs, and DSPs in ADAS and body control modules
Switching Frequency1MHz nominal, sync-capable up to 4MHz - enables compact 1.5µH inductors and reduces EMI filtering burden
Quiescent Current35µA in PFM mode - extends battery life in always-on vehicle subsystems like telematics or alarm controllers
Output Accuracy±2% over -40°C to +105°C, line, and load - ensures reliable µC/FPGA core voltage regulation without external trimming
Power-Good Delay1ms fixed delay after regulation - provides deterministic system reset timing for sequenced power-up
Thermal Shutdown140°C trip with 25°C hysteresis - protects against sustained overload while allowing recovery under intermittent loads
Duty Cycle Range0% to 100% - maintains regulation down to <400mV dropout at full load, critical for low-VIN battery backup scenarios

Pinout & Package

ISL78214ARZ-T is housed in a RoHS-compliant, thermally enhanced 16-lead 4mm × 4mm QFN package with exposed pad (PKG DWG L16.4x4), requiring connection of the exposed pad to SGND for optimal thermal performance and electrical stability.

Pin/Terminal Circuit Role Design Meaning
VIN (Pins 1, 2)Primary input supplyAccepts 2.8V–5.5V; requires local 10µF ceramic decoupling to PGND
VDD (Pin 3)Analog supply railMust be tied directly to VIN; powers internal bandgap and error amplifier
EN (Pin 5)Logic-controlled enableActive-high; initiates soft-start and discharges output capacitor when pulled low
SYNCH (Pin 4)Mode selection & sync inputHigh = forced PWM; low = PFM; external clock edge-triggered sync up to 4MHz
LX (Pins 14, 15)Switch nodeConnects to inductor; carries high di/dt switching current; layout critical for EMI
PGND (Pins 11, 12)Power ground returnLow-impedance path for high-current switch return; separate from SGND
SGND (Pins 9, 10)Signal ground referenceReference for VFB, EN, PG, SYNCH; must connect to exposed pad
VFB (Pin 8)Feedback inputMonitors output via resistor divider; 0.8V internal reference enables adjustable VOUT
PG (Pin 7)Open-drain power-good1ms delayed active-low signal indicating regulated output; requires external pull-up
NC (Pins 6, 13, 16)No-connectNot internally bonded; must remain unconnected per datasheet

Key Features

Feature Design Value
Integrated MOSFETsP-Channel and N-Channel switches with 50mΩ typical RDS(on) - eliminates external FETs and gate drivers, reducing BOM count and layout area
Soft-Stop Output DischargeInternal 100Ω switch actively discharges output during shutdown - prevents floating voltages and enables safe hot-swap or sequencing
Prebiased Output StartupSupports start-up into precharged output capacitors - avoids reverse current flow and enables seamless power domain handover
Hiccup-Mode Overcurrent Protection17-cycle fault counter triggers thermal-safe restart after short-circuit - prevents destructive latch-up while maintaining system-level fault containment
AEC-Q100 QualifiedRated for -40°C to +105°C ambient, with MSL3 moisture sensitivity - meets automotive reliability and manufacturing requirements
Internal CompensationFixed 27pF/390kΩ network - eliminates external compensation components and simplifies design validation

Applications

ADAS Camera Power Supply Infotainment SoC Core Rail

Use Scenario: Powers image sensor and ISP in rear-view or surround-view camera modules requiring clean, stable 1.2V/1.8V under engine vibration and wide temperature swings.

IC Role / Device Role / Timing Role: Primary DC/DC POL regulator delivering 4A peak current with 1ms PG assertion for synchronized sensor initialization.

Use Value: 97% efficiency and 35µA PFM quiescent current extend battery-backed operation; 100% duty cycle sustains output during 3.0V cold-crank events.

Use Scenario: Supplies core voltage to ARM-based infotainment processors with dynamic load steps up to 3A during GPU bursts and audio decoding.

IC Role / Device Role / Timing Role: High-transient-response buck converter with current-mode control and 1MHz switching to minimize output ripple and simplify filter design.

Use Value: Fast load-step response (<10µs settling) and ±2% output accuracy ensure processor stability; SYNC input enables phase-shifted parallel operation to reduce input ripple.

Body Control Module (BCM) MCU Rail Automotive Telematics Backup Power

Use Scenario: Generates 3.3V rail for 8/32-bit MCUs managing door locks, lighting, and HVAC in harsh under-hood environments.

IC Role / Device Role / Timing Role: Automotive-qualified synchronous buck providing robust 4A capability with hiccup-mode OCP and thermal shutdown.

Use Value: AEC-Q100 qualification and -40°C to +105°C operation guarantee reliability; soft-start prevents inrush damage to MCU I/O during ignition cycles.

Use Scenario: Maintains 1.8V supply to GNSS/GSM modules during main battery disconnect or deep sleep, powered by supercapacitor or small Li-ion cell.

IC Role / Device Role / Timing Role: Ultra-low-IQ buck regulator operating in PFM mode to maximize hold-up time from energy-limited sources.

Use Value: 35µA quiescent current extends backup runtime; 100% duty cycle enables regulation down to 2.8V input, maximizing usable energy from backup source.

Equivalent & Alternatives

The following parts are listed as comparable options for similar synchronous buck regulator applications.

Alternative Part Technical Difference Application Difference Selection Advice
ISL78213ARZ-TPin-compatible 3A version; identical package, pinout, and feature set except lower current rating and reduced RDS(on)Suitable where peak load ≤3A; lower thermal stress but insufficient for 4A FPGA coresSelect ISL78213ARZ-T only if system max load is confirmed ≤3A and board layout re-use is prioritized
MPQ4420AGL-AEC1-Z4A AEC-Q100 buck with 2.5V–36V input, 2.2MHz fixed frequency, no PFM mode, higher IQ (120µA)Better for wide-input industrial or 12V automotive systems; lacks low-noise PFM and 100% duty cycleChoose MPQ4420AGL-AEC1-Z when input exceeds 5.5V or 2.2MHz switching is required; not drop-in for ISL78214ARZ-T

Compared with ISL78214ARZ-T, ISL78213ARZ-T offers identical functionality at reduced current capacity, while MPQ4420AGL-AEC1-Z trades PFM efficiency and 100% duty cycle for wider VIN range and higher frequency-making ISL78214ARZ-T optimal for 2.8V–5.5V battery-fed automotive POLs demanding lowest quiescent power and maximum dropout margin.

FAQ

What is the maximum output current capability of the ISL78214ARZ-T?

The ISL78214ARZ-T delivers up to 4A continuous output current under recommended operating conditions (VIN = 2.8V–5.5V, TA = -40°C to +105°C). Peak switch current limit is 6.0A (typical), with hiccup-mode overcurrent protection engaging at 4.9A to safeguard against sustained overload. Derating applies above +85°C ambient per thermal resistance data.

Does the ISL78214ARZ-T support synchronization with an external clock?

Yes, the ISL78214ARZ-T supports external clock synchronization up to 4MHz via the SYNCH pin, triggered on the falling edge. This allows multiple ISL78214ARZ-T devices to operate out-of-phase, reducing input/output ripple and eliminating beat frequencies in multi-rail systems-critical for noise-sensitive automotive imaging and audio applications.

How does the ISL78214ARZ-T handle startup into a prebiased output?

The ISL78214ARZ-T supports prebiased output startup through its SKIP-mode soft-start architecture. When VFB is >0.2V at enable, it enters skip mode immediately, preventing reverse current flow and enabling safe power-up into existing output voltage-essential for hot-swap and power-domain handover in modular automotive ECUs.

What protection features are integrated into the ISL78214ARZ-T?

The ISL78214ARZ-T integrates hiccup-mode overcurrent protection (17-cycle fault counter), output overvoltage detection (92%–95% regulation threshold), thermal shutdown at 140°C with 25°C hysteresis, input UVLO (2.6V rising), and short-circuit protection via VFB monitoring. All protections are fully autonomous and require no external components.

Is the ISL78214ARZ-T pin-compatible with other members of the ISL782xx family?

Yes, the ISL78214ARZ-T is pin-compatible with the ISL78213ARZ-T (3A variant), sharing identical 16-lead 4mm×4mm QFN package, pinout, and control interface. This enables scalable design reuse across current requirements while maintaining layout compatibility and minimizing redesign effort in automotive platforms.
